Mid-Capacity Hard Drives
The Ultrastar DC HC300 series delivers cost-effective hard drives with low to mid-capacity, ensuring fast and reliable data access for traditional applications in data centers.
Cost considerations and quick data access are the primary criteria for selecting HDDs for data centers. IT managers must create storage tiers as part of specialized solutions for on-premises, off-premises, and cloud storage. Helium-filled drives offer the highest storage capacities, while air-filled storage media provide other equally significant advantages. With lower acquisition costs, the ability to utilize models that have been on the market longer, and higher access density, they are the ideal choice to achieve the desired performance level while adhering to budget constraints.
The Ultrastar DC HC300 series meets today’s data center requirements with storage capacities ranging from 4 to 10 TB and higher performance than previous generations. The drives in this product line are suitable for various applications, including traditional storage arrays, rack-mounted storage enclosures, server-based distributed storage systems, distributed and scalable computing infrastructures, as well as block and file storage architectures. They are offered with 7,200 RPM and SATA (6 Gbit/s) or SAS (12 Gbit/s) interfaces, along with Advanced Format 4Kn and 512e options. The 4 TB models also come in a 512n version to support older systems with a native block size of 512 bytes.
Technological innovation enhances the efficiency and performance of older conventional systems. The Ultrastar DC HC300 series is based on a proven and cost-effective 3.5-inch model platform with air filling and Conventional Magnetic Recording.
